Oil tanker catches fire off the coast of Norway

05/03/2005 - 19:20:25
A Norwegian oil tanker en route from Liverpool is on fire off the port of Mandal in southern Norway.

Its 28 crew members, all Indians, have been evacuated by helicopter.

The 560-foot Fjord Champion was not transporting oil but had 800 tonnes of fuel on board for its own consumption.

Emergency services said a risk of fuel leaking and causing pollution could not be discounted while the fire was still burning.
